Ride-Sharing Services

Ride-sharing services offer on-demand transportation through a network of drivers using personal vehicles. These services are ideal for urban and suburban areas.

  • Quick access to transportation
  • Cost-efficient for short distances
  • Scalable for different user volumes
  • Ride-sharing services are suitable for companies seeking flexible employee commute options without the need for fleet management. However, pricing can fluctuate based on demand.

    Car-Sharing Programs

    Car-sharing programs provide users with access to a fleet of vehicles for short-term use. These programs are perfect for users needing a car occasionally without ownership hassles.

  • Reduces the need for a personal vehicle
  • Includes insurance and maintenance
  • Access to different vehicle types
  • Car-sharing is best for businesses that require occasional vehicle use. Consideration should be given to vehicle availability and the distance to pick-up locations.

    Bike-Sharing Systems

    Bike-sharing systems offer public bicycle rental services for short trips, often found in urban centers.

  • Environmentally friendly transport
  • Reduces traffic congestion
  • Improves urban mobility
  • These systems are ideal for cities looking to promote green transportation. Key factors include docking station locations and bicycle maintenance.

    Scooter-Sharing Platforms

    Scooter-sharing platforms provide electric scooters for short-distance travel, offering a convenient option for urban mobility.

  • Efficient for short distances
  • Low environmental impact
  • Easy to access and use
  • These platforms are suited for areas with high pedestrian traffic. Safety regulations and user compliance should be evaluated.

    Transportation Management Systems (TMS)

    TMS solutions help businesses optimize their transportation logistics through software platforms.

  • Improves route efficiency
  • Reduces operational costs
  • Enhances supply chain visibility
  • Transportation management systems are best for companies with complex logistics needs. Implementation costs and system integration are important considerations.

    Build Vs Buy

    Deciding whether to build or buy mobility-services and micromobility solutions requires a careful analysis of several factors. This decision impacts cost, scalability, and strategic alignment. Procurement professionals must weigh the pros and cons to determine the best approach for their organizations.

    Cost Comparison Framework

    The cost of building a solution in-house includes initial development expenses, ongoing maintenance, and potential unforeseen costs. Buying or outsourcing typically involves subscription fees or per-use charges. A comparative analysis can highlight the total cost of ownership.

  • Development Costs: Building involves significant upfront investment in technology and talent.
  • Operational Costs: Ongoing expenses for maintenance and updates.
  • Subscription Fees: Buying usually requires predictable monthly or annual payments.

  • Decision Criteria

    Key criteria for making a build vs. buy decision include alignment with core business objectives, resource availability, and competitive advantage. Organizations should assess their internal capabilities and strategic goals.

  • Core Competency Alignment: Building may be preferable if mobility services are a strategic priority.
  • Time to Market: Buying can offer faster deployment and immediate scalability.
  • Resource Availability: Building requires skilled personnel and technical infrastructure.

  • Scalability and Flexibility

    Buying mobility services offers scalability without the burden of infrastructure management. Building allows for customization but may face limitations in scaling efficiently.

  • Scalability: Outsourcing provides flexibility to adjust capacity as needed.
  • Customization: In-house solutions can be tailored to specific needs but may lack adaptability.
